Os sistemas Multiprocessadores podem ser classificados quant...

Próximas questões
Com base no mesmo assunto
Q2319460 Sistemas Operacionais
Os sistemas Multiprocessadores podem ser classificados quanto ao número de processadores ou quanto ao controle de operações. Selecione a resposta correta na classificação de Sistema operacional Simétrico ou SMP e Mestre-Escravo:  
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

A alternativa correta é a D - Em sistemas SMP, o Sistema Operacional é igualmente executado em todos os processadores.

Sistemas Multiprocessadores são aqueles que utilizam mais de um processador para executar tarefas simultaneamente. Eles podem ser classificados de várias maneiras, incluindo o número de processadores e o método de controle das operações.

Vamos entender os conceitos abordados:

Sistema Multiprocessador Simétrico (SMP): Neste tipo de sistema, o Sistema Operacional é executado de forma igualitária em todos os processadores. Isso significa que todos os processadores têm acesso uniforme à memória e aos dispositivos de entrada/saída. A principal característica do SMP é a simetria, ou seja, não há hierarquia entre os processadores. Eles compartilham a carga de trabalho e podem executar quaisquer tarefas.

Sistema Mestre-Escravo: Neste modelo, existe um processador mestre que controla o sistema e um ou mais processadores escravos que apenas executam instruções do mestre. O mestre é responsável por gerenciar as operações e delegar tarefas aos escravos. Os processadores escravos não podem executar tarefas independentes.

Agora, vamos analisar as alternativas:

A - O Sistema Operacional somente pode ser classificado como SMP se os nós que o compõem são dependentes de um sistema mestre que compartilham redes de alta velocidade. - Incorreta. No SMP, não há dependência de um sistema mestre; todos os processadores são iguais.

B - Em sistemas mestre-escravo, os processadores identificados como escravos assumem o comando de execução de acesso à memória central disparado pelo nó Mestre. - Incorreta. Os processadores escravos nunca assumem comando; eles apenas seguem as instruções do mestre.

C - Tanto o sistema SMP quanto o sistema Mestre-Escravo só funcionam com armazenamento do tipo SAN – Storage Area Network. - Incorreta. Ambos os sistemas podem funcionar sem a necessidade de uma SAN; o tipo de armazenamento não define a classificação do sistema.

D - Em sistemas SMP, o Sistema Operacional é igualmente executado em todos os processadores. - Correta. Essa é a característica fundamental do SMP - todos os processadores compartilham a execução do Sistema Operacional de forma igualitária.

E - Todas as alternativas estão corretas. - Incorreta. Como vimos, apenas a alternativa D está correta.

Com isso, espero que você tenha entendido a lógica por trás da classificação dos sistemas multiprocessadores e a razão pela qual a alternativa D está correta. Se tiver mais alguma dúvida, estou à disposição para ajudar!

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

  • Sistemas Simétricos (SMP): o Sistema Operacional é executado igualmente por todos os processadores
  • Sistemas Mestre-Escravo: um dos processadores (mestre) comanda a alocação de tarefas para os demais processadores (escravos)

SMP (Symmetric Multiprocessing):

Todos as CPUs compartilham igualmente os recursos do sistema (memória, dispositivos de E/S, etc.) e possuem acesso igual às mesmas áreas de memória;

Mecanismos de controle precisam ser implementados para garantir coerência de cache;

Apresenta balanceamento de carga, com processos sendo distribuídos de forma dinâmica entre as CPUs, melhorando a eficiência;

Se uma CPU falhar, outros podem assumir suas funções, aumentando a confiabilidade.

Mestre-Escravo:

Um único processador (mestre) é responsável por gerenciar o sistema;

Os processadores escravos executam as tarefas que lhes são atribuídas;

Controle centralizado e simplicidade na implementação;

Se o mestre falhar, todo o sistema pode ficar inoperante;

O desempenho pode ser limitado pela capacidade do mestre;

Escravos podem ficar ociosos enquanto o mestre está sobrecarregado.

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o